-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
redmine在项目管理中的应用redmine在项目管理中的应用
Redmine在项目管理中的应用
总工办
2012年9月
项目管理流程
Redmine应用
大纲
2
3
项目管理流程
立项阶段
4
项目管理流程
产品部
立项申请表
项目费用预算表
可行性分析报告
项目需求调研
立项报告
项目管理组
项目责任状
决策委员会
立项通知书
开发阶段-1
5
项目管理流程
产品部
需求规格说明书
需求变更控制表
项目管理组
例行报告
项目开发计划
测试计划
风险控制计划
工作情况汇报表
项目状况报告
开发阶段-2
6
项目管理流程
研发部
概要设计
变更控制
测试部
测试分析报告
验收阶段
7
项目管理流程
项目管理组
项目开发总结报告
项目验收考核表
决策委员会
产品发布通知
项目管理流程
Redmine应用
大纲
8
项目管理方式
所有需求必须进入项目管理平台,研发及测试都已提交到项目管理平台的需求为准。(含需求变更及补充说明)
小型项目尽量采用Scrum,不再提供需求文件。
大型项目需按照项目管理流程提供需求文件,可尽量往Scrum靠拢。
代码库和Redmine同步,考虑项目内成员代码共享及Review机制。
9
Redmine应用
项目建立
收到立项通知书,由产品经理建立。
根据立项申请,建立初始版本及发布时间。
根据成员列表选择对应人员加入项目。
大型项目根据功能模块建立问题类别(Issue Categories),小型项目可简化为界面、数据库、服务等。
当使用子项目时,主项目不允许添加任何问题(Issue),只能在子项目内添加。
10
Redmine应用
11
Redmine应用
12
Redmine应用
13
Redmine应用
14
Redmine应用
需求
产品经理将需求作为Feature输入,准确填写主题和描述(必须包含如何演示),设计初始的优先级及目标版本,如需其他补充,请上传文件。尽量按Scrum,细分需求到单一故事(story/backlog)。
将这些需求指派给项目经理。
并记录这些需求整理、分析的耗时到工时登记,选择需求(Activity)。
15
Redmine应用
16
Redmine应用
17
Redmine应用
需求
产品经理将需求提交到项目管理平台后,需发起召开项目会议。
项目会议包含所有项目组成员,并就所有需求进行需求范围确认和时间估算。
项目经理将相关需求指派给项目组成员,并由该成员更新时间估算和需求范围确认。
项目经理也可以直接在会议上更新时间估算、需求范围确认。之后再指派给项目组成员。
18
Redmine应用
19
Redmine应用
需求(Scrum)
还需在项目会议上确定Sprint长度、Sprint目标。
明确本次Sprint范围内的故事,再次确认故事内容。
确定每日例行会议时间和地点。
框定技术故事及预留相应工作量。
再次确认演示日、时间、地点。
20
Redmine应用
需求分解
将确定的需求由项目经理/指派的项目成员分解为任务。在项目管理平台上通过在Issues下增加子任务(Subtasks)实现。
必须说明预计完成时间/预计耗时。
将子任务指派给相关的项目成员。
并记录耗时到工时登记,选择设计(Activity)。
21
Redmine应用
22
Redmine应用
开发
开始开发某个任务功能时,该功能负责人将该任务状态修改为进行中。
建议在每日下班前更新该任务功能的完成百分比。
当该任务功能完成开发后,将该任务状态修改为已解决(可以在代码提交时直接填入issue 编号实现自动修改)
并同时登记工时,消耗多少时间,计入开发。
23
Redmine应用
24
Redmine应用
25
Redmine应用
验证
项目组内测试人员对状态为已解决部分进行验证。
验证通过后,将状态修改为已关闭并登记工时。如果未通过,将状态修改为反馈,详细说明反馈情况并登记工时。
并同时登记工时,消耗多少时间,计入测试。
26
Redmine应用
27
Redmine应用
测试
对于测试发现的问题,新建Issue,选择跟踪为Bug。
主题部分填写问题现象,描述部分详细说明该问题的操作步骤、测试环境等信息。
设置对应的版本及测试工程师评估的优先级。(项目经理有权调整问题的优先级,并以项目经理的调整为准)
默认指派给项目经理。除非明确知道是哪个部分引发的问题及对应的工程师,才可指派给对应的工程师。
并同时登记工时,消耗多少时间,计入测试。
28
Redmine应用
29
Redmine应用
测试
工程师处理完bug,修改状态为已解决。
测试工程师进行回归测试,测试通过修改状态为已关闭;不通过修改状态为反馈。
并同时登记工时,消耗多少时间,计入测试。
30
Redmine应用
31
Redmine应用
文档和文件
文档
项目各类提交文件,按照立项、需求、计划、开
文档评论(0)